What is good health

What is good health


The word “health” refers to a state of complete emotional and physical well-being. Healthcare exists to help people maintain this optimal state of health.Health can be defined as physical, mental, and social wellbeing of  life.Some basic factor such as balance diet ,personal hygiene and regular exercise environment, relationships, and education contributes to good health.Health is not just absence of disease but a state of overall wellbeing.

Types of health 

 Mental and physical health are the two most commonly discussed types of health.

Physical health


In a person who experiences physical health, bodily functions are working at peak performance, due not only to a lack of disease, but also to regular exercise, balanced nutrition, and adequate rest. Physical wellbeing involves pursuing a healthful lifestyle to decrease the risk of disease.  .
Physical health and well-being also help reduce the risk of an injury practicing good hygiene, or avoiding the use of tobacco, alcohol, or illegal drugs.

Mental health


Mental health refers to a person’s emotional, social, and psychological wellbeing. Mental health is as important as physical health to a full, active lifestyle.Mental health is not only the absence of depression, anxiety, or another disorder.
Physical and mental health are linked. If chronic illness affects a person’s ability to complete their regular tasks, this may lead to depression and stress,A mental illness such as depression or anorexia nervosa can affect body weight and function.

Accelerate Muscle Growth: Effective Strategies for Time-Efficient Muscle Building

  Are you looking to build muscle in less time? While building muscle requires dedication and consistency, there are effective strategies you can adopt to maximize your results in a shorter period. In this article, we will explore unique and time-efficient approaches to help you grow muscle effectively. By incorporating these techniques into your workout routine and lifestyle, you can optimize your muscle-building journey. Progressive Overload: To stimulate muscle growth, you need to progressively challenge your muscles. Gradually increase the intensity of your workouts by adding more weight, increasing repetitions, or reducing rest periods. This progressive overload technique pushes your muscles to adapt and grow stronger over time. Compound Exercises: Focus on compound exercises that engage multiple muscle groups simultaneously. Compound exercises, such as squats, deadlifts, bench presses, and pull-ups, recruit more muscle fibers, leading to greater muscle activation and growth. ...

How to Manage Stress

  How to Manage stress Stress is a normal part of life, but it can become overwhelming if it's not managed properly. When you're stressed, your body releases hormones that can cause physical and emotional symptoms, such as headaches, muscle tension, fatigue, difficulty concentrating, and irritability. If you're feeling stressed, there are a number of things you can do to manage your stress levels. Here are a few tips Identify your stressors. The first step to managing stresss is to identify what's causing it. Once you know what your stressors are, you can start to develop strategies for coping with them. Take breaks. When you're feeling stressed, it's important to take breaks throughout the day. Get up and move around, or step outside for some fresh air. Taking a few minutes to relax can help you to de-stress and come back to your work or other activities feeling refreshed. Exercise regularly.  Exercise is a great way to reduce stress.
